Low income | Survival to age 65, female (% of cohort)
Survival to age 65 refers to the percentage of a cohort of newborn infants that would survive to age 65, if subject to age specific mortality rates of the specified year.

Low income | Survival to age 65, female (% of cohort)
1960 35.32682722
1961 35.89485092
1962 36.35428587
1963 36.72365267
1964 37.65162111
1965 37.6988141
1966 37.34334123
1967 38.39687097
1968 38.84296425
1969 39.25939105
1970 39.68501375
1971 40.45321577
1972 40.15525421
1973 41.15656784
1974 41.31877333
1975 41.69145416
1976 42.82102532
1977 43.33715164
1978 43.88719414
1979 44.56535474
1980 45.20665982
1981 45.61132902
1982 45.94422351
1983 44.17170976
1984 44.18284935
1985 44.56270644
1986 45.80060769
1987 46.74748632
1988 46.21574807
1989 47.91909625
1990 48.08610118
1991 47.85140853
1992 47.59033984
1993 48.68019938
1994 49.48957302
1995 48.42733263
1996 48.45520167
1997 48.99830553
1998 48.69939505
1999 50.14193431
2000 50.9246592
2001 51.4572268
2002 52.040186
2003 53.76316926
2004 54.35832283
2005 55.32013654
2006 56.64717482
2007 57.79653118
2008 58.68201801
2009 59.9739021
2010 60.75361836
2011 61.78899113
2012 62.38013673
2013 63.2334054
2014 63.89432054
2015 64.54568166
2016 65.57399064
2017 66.29875686
2018 67.15784731
2019 67.81620364
2020 66.70487012
2021 65.81288637
